In any competitive multiplayer game, achieving perfect mathematical balance between all available units is literally impossible.


If a game's meta remains stagnant for too long, the player base quickly becomes bored of seeing the exact same decks.


The Nerf and Buff Cycle


A nerf usually involves slightly reducing the unit's hitpoints, decreasing its attack speed, or increasing its mana cost.


This constant cycle of raising and lowering power levels ensures that every card eventually gets its time in the spotlight.

Dealing with Meta Shifts


A well-rounded, classic deck archetype will usually survive a balance patch with only minor adjustments needed.


When the meta shifts, take a few days off from ranked ladder play and head into casual modes or friendly battles.
